The Last Oasis: The Journey of the Last Tree

The sky was a leaden gray, casting an eerie glow over the desolate landscape. The Happy Isles had become the Sad Isles, where the once vibrant forests lay in ruins, their roots exposed to the scorching sun and the relentless wind. Amidst the barren wasteland stood the Last Tree, a testament to the resilience of life amidst destruction.

In a small, makeshift shelter crafted from the remnants of what once was, lived a man named Aelion. Aelion was no ordinary man; he was a guardian, a protector of the Last Tree. The tree was not just a symbol of nature's will to survive; it was a beacon of hope for the remnants of humanity.

Aelion's life had been a series of struggles. He had watched as the world had fallen apart, the air thick with smoke and the earth barren. But amidst the chaos, he had found purpose in safeguarding the Last Tree. It was his mission, his duty, and his life.

One day, a figure appeared at the entrance of the shelter. It was a woman, her eyes haunted and her face pale. She introduced herself as Liora, a traveler seeking refuge from the desolate world. She had heard tales of the Last Tree and believed it to be a place of hope.

Aelion, with a heavy heart, welcomed her into his home. He knew that she posed a risk, but the Last Tree needed all the help it could get. As days turned into weeks, Liora proved to be an unexpected asset. She brought knowledge of the outside world, stories of other survivors, and a plan to save the Last Tree.

Together, they plotted a daring journey to seek out other guardians and gather resources. They left the shelter, Aelion carrying the seed of the Last Tree, the only hope of restoring the world's forests. They traveled through the wasteland, facing countless challenges and dangers.

On their way, they encountered a group of bandits, led by a ruthless man named Kael. Kael was intrigued by the seed Aelion carried and demanded it in exchange for safe passage. Aelion, understanding the importance of the seed, reluctantly agreed to give it to Kael. But Kael, a man with a heart as hard as the ground, had no intention of letting it go.

In a heated confrontation, Aelion tried to reclaim the seed, but Kael's men overpowered him. Liora, seeing her chance, took a stand against Kael, only to be defeated by his brute force. In a final act of defiance, Liora killed Kael, ensuring the seed would not fall into the wrong hands.

But the battle was costly. Aelion and Liora were injured, and they had to seek shelter. They stumbled upon an old water spring, a rare find in the desert. It was here that Aelion made a decision that would change everything.

He planted the seed of the Last Tree next to the spring, hoping it would grow. He knew that with the water, it stood a chance. As he watered the seed, he made a silent vow to protect it, even if it meant his own life.

In the days that followed, Aelion and Liora's condition worsened. They had been weakened by their journey and the loss of Kael's resources. Aelion, knowing he could not survive, made a decision to sacrifice himself for the sake of the Last Tree.

He found a quiet spot by the tree and laid down, his final moments spent in contemplation of the life he had lived and the world he would leave behind. He died, but the Last Tree thrived, its roots soaking up the precious water, its leaves beginning to bud.

The Last Tree became a symbol of hope for the remnants of humanity, a reminder that life could return. It was a testament to Aelion's sacrifice and Liora's courage. The world might have been a shadow of its former self, but there was still hope, as long as the Last Tree stood.

In the years that followed, the Last Tree grew, its branches spreading wide, its roots deep. The world slowly began to recover, the once barren land becoming green once more. The Last Tree, with its roots in the spring and its leaves swaying in the wind, was more than just a tree; it was the heart of a world reborn.
